Public Affairs

The Department of Public Affairs assists organizations in their events when public property is utilized and manages the special events produced by the city. Permits for the use of public property, for film productions, parades or festivals as well as weddings when public property is utilized may be obtained through this office. In addition, the department acts as the primary point of contact for the media with regards to city government activities and maintains the city Web site.

InSight - The City’s Department of Public Affairs launched InSight, a quarterly newsletter with one simple goal: to provide timely and accurate information to the residents and taxpayers of the city. A quarterly newsletter, InSight is inserted into invoices of the city's approximately 13,000 utility customers.

News and Notes - Created in 2004 at the request of residents who wanted city commission and city board agendas, the Friday weekly email to residents and businesses in the City has since grown.  It now includes not only agendas but activities which may cause traffic interruptions, openings of city sponsored events, news releases and important and timely information. 

The St. Augustine Report - Published by the City of St. Augustine since February 2009 and sent each Tuesday and on Fridays The St. Augustine Report previews City Commission meetings.  It is written and distributed by George Gardner, former St. Augustine Mayor (2002-2006) and Commissioner (2006-2008) and a longtime newspaper reporter and editor.
